Web11 mrt. 2024 · Plan the time spent in MDT meetings into consultants’ job plans including team building and training. Consider applying a simple checklist especially when patient volume is high, to streamline the MDT meeting and make it time-efficient. Values Foster and support patient-centredness—for example via inviting patients to audit or training days. WebSpeech therapists Aphasia and dysphagia are common injuries after a stroke, and speech therapists are trained to help with any problems swallowing, speaking and communicating.
